FORT GEORGE G. MEADE, Md. (Jan. 04, 2018) Rear Adm. James Butler, deputy commander of U.S. Fleet Cyber Command, speaks at an inaugural ceremony for a new Navy cyber warfare development group (NCWDG) reserve unit at Club Meade. NCWDG serves as the Navy's center for cyber warfare innovation. (U.S. Navy photo by Mass Communication Specialist 2nd Class William Sykes) File# 190104-N-XK809-1036
